What is a misting fan?

Misting fans provide a brief, much-needed break from summer heat that refreshes you while operating.

As the name suggests, misting fans create a super-fine spray of water that’s then pushed across your patio by the fan’s breeze. These devices are similar in design to the small handheld mist fans you might bring to a sporting event or the beach, but they’re much larger and can cool down a sizable space, not just one person.

If you’re wondering if a misting fan will get everything around it wet, the answer is no. The water droplets created by the fan are so small that you won’t feel wet—instead, the mist simply provides a cooling effect that feels heavenly on hot summer days.

In fact, some misting fans can even be used indoors, and in the right environments, these fans can reduce air temperature by 20 degrees or more.

However, because they add water vapor to the air, misting fans are most effective in hot, dry climates. If you live somewhere that gets especially humid in the summer, a misting fan won’t be able to reduce the temperature as much and may make you feel sticky instead of cool.

How does a misting fan work?

Misting fans come in several styles—you can find wall-mounted and pedestal options, as well as heavy-duty industrial models that sit on the ground. You’ll also have your choice between plug-in or battery-powered fans. The former requires access to an electrical outlet, while the latter can run for several hours on rechargeable batteries, like the Ryobi Misting Fan and Ego Misting Fan

As you might expect, misting fans also require a source of water. Most models can be hooked up to a garden hose for continuous operation, but if you don’t have one available, there are some fans with built-in water tanks. These models can often hold several gallons of water and are able to run for several hours before they need to be refilled.

What to look for in a misting fan

The correct style and size misting fan can be used in just about any location around your home.

In addition to factors like power source and water supply, there are a variety of additional features you’ll want to consider as you compare different misting fans for your outdoor living space.

Style

Misting fans come in a variety of styles, including wall-mounted, pedestal, and ground units. There are benefits to each style—for instance, pedestal and ground units can be moved around your outdoor space as needed, while wall-mounted units are up and out of the way.

Size

Consider the size of your space and the size of the misting fan as you shop. Some models will specifically list how much square footage they can cool, but if they don’t, you’ll want to look at the fan size and its CFM rating, which indicates how much air it pushes out.

Larger fans that can move more air will be able to efficiently cool larger spaces, but they’ll be more expensive than smaller misting fans.

Adjustability

Outdoor misting fans often have multiple settings, allowing you to adjust their performance to suit your needs. In addition to multiple fan speeds, some models feature adjustable louvers and tilting heads that allow you to direct air flow, as well as oscillation, which pushes air and mist across a larger area.

Remote control functionality

Some misting fans come with a remote control that allows you to adjust the unit’s settings from across your patio—an undeniably convenient feature when you’re busy sunbathing. Certain models even offer Bluetooth connectivity, which allows you to control the fan right from your phone. (Just keep in mind that smart features will increase the price of the unit.)

Should you buy a misting fan to stay cool for summer?

Misting fans are an effective way to cool down any outdoor space that gets uncomfortably hot in the summer. These units provide more cooling power than a fan alone, thanks to the fine mist they create, and they’re a popular addition to outdoor patios, decks, and even pool areas.

Before you buy a misting fan, be sure you have an appropriate water supply to keep the unit running, and consider your local climate. These fans are most effective in low-humidity areas, such as the southwestern part of the U.S., where they can cool the air by 20 degrees or more.

For those that live in high-humidity areas, don’t expect that same kind of cooling power. But misting fans do offer a breezy blast of cool water for some relief from the heat.
